Work to get a sewage treatment plant for the west of the Island looks set to take a step closer next week.
When the planning committee sits on Monday, it'll consider an application for a new sewage treatment works on Glenfaba Road in Peel.
The project has been on the drawing board for years, but delays mean raw sewage is still being released into the sea.
On Monday, however, the treatment works has been recommended to be green-lit.
